Village in the Shade announced for western release on Nintendo Switch 2, Switch
NIS America is localizing Village in the Shade for release int he west, the company just announced. The game launches this fall on Nintendo Switch 2 and Switch.
Village in the Shade is known as Honogurashi no Niwa in Japan. The game will see its Japanese release on July 30, 2026.
Here’s an overview of the sim game:
Welcome to Kagatsu, a Japanese mountain village with plenty of secrets. In this brand-new, hand-painted farming sim, you’ll plant crops, customize your homestead, and befriend a cast of intriguing characters.
Relax by the brook, watch the cherry blossoms with your neighbors, or take a stroll through town. With so many ways to relax, you’re sure to feel right at home.
Just make sure to follow a few simple rules: don’t talk to strangers, don’t leave the village, and, whatever you do, don’t go out at night.
Key Features
- Unsettle Down: Make your new home feel like home! Buy furniture in town to decorate your house, then craft fences and other items with the resources you’ve gathered around your farm.
- Festivals and Fun: Experience traditional Japanese festivals and activities, like the summer festival and cherry-blossom viewing. Get closer to your neighbors as you enjoy laid-back living.
- Secrets Aren’t Meant to be Shared: Discover the truth about Kagatsu at your own risk, or follow the rules and keep from seeing a part of the village you don’t want to.
